OverviewSummary updated

Stratford Underwriting Agency Inc is in a court-appointed receivership that remains active. The application was filed on February 20, 2025, and on February 25, 2025 Justice Masuhara of the Supreme Court of British Columbia granted the receivership order appointing a receiver over the company under section 243 of the Bankruptcy and Insolvency Act and provincial Judicature Act authority. The proceeding carries court file number S-251313, also recorded as S251313. The record dates the commencement of the receivership to February 25, 2025, the date of the Appointment Order.
